在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: elevenyh

[求助] phase noise仿真中,pnoise里noise type的设置问题

[复制链接]
发表于 2018-7-5 09:33:23 | 显示全部楼层
回复 2# lwjee


   我的理解是,如果是理想VCO,PM噪声远大于AM噪声,所以source和PM基本一样,且jitter也一样,但是如果带着buffer之类的有AM-PM转换的非线性电路之后,jitter就包含了AM噪声
发表于 2018-12-3 20:58:37 | 显示全部楼层
如何從pnoise jitter simulation得到phase noise
在spectre中用來模擬phase noise的simulation engine,通常是用pss+pnoise或是hb+hbnoise。對於主要由方波驅動的數位或混合信號電路,一個常見的問題就是方波上升沿和下降沿的特性不一樣,導致兩者有不同的noise,但使用一般pnoise simulation的Noise type=source 或 timeaverage無法分開看上升沿和下降沿各自的noise,這時以下所述的Noise type=jitter分析方式就派上用場了。

以下我們以一個簡單的方波驅動反向器為例,介紹以jitter分析得到phase noise的方法:

1. pss 設定:

方波頻率為38.4MHz,若check "Auto Calculation"將自動得到Beat frequency=38.4 MHz,這表示pss的一個UI(Unit Interval)為1/38.4M=26 ns,在一個UI裡理想上會得到一個上升沿和一個下降沿,然而這也很容易導致我們所要看的沿靠近UI的起始或終點,引起誤差,所以比較保險的設定是手動更改Beat frequency為自動設定的一半,在這個例子裡面就是設為19.2MHz,這樣一個UI就是52ns,保證我們會得到一個比較靠近UI中段的上升(下降)沿,誤差較少。



2. pnoise 設定:
記得Relative Harmonic=2,Noise Type=jitter,選擇rise/fall cross direction並設定Threshold value

3. 設定完之後就可以仿真了。結束後,依以下設定得到phase noise

4. results --> direct plot --> analysis 選擇 pnoise jitter -->Function 選擇 Jee,選擇較靠UI中點的event time,signal Level=rms, Modifier=Second,按下Add To Outputs


5. 開啟Calculator將剛剛存下的Jee output先乘上2*pi*freq,再取db20即得到DSB phase noise,若要轉換成SSB再減 3dB即可




Jesse Hsin 10/31/2016
发表于 2019-1-23 10:15:23 | 显示全部楼层
发表于 2019-1-24 11:38:16 | 显示全部楼层
非常好的帖子 谢两位大佬
发表于 2019-3-21 15:13:15 | 显示全部楼层
学习了
发表于 2019-7-15 13:59:27 | 显示全部楼层
解答了我的疑惑!
发表于 2019-11-4 15:36:35 | 显示全部楼层
写的很清楚,谢谢
发表于 2020-1-16 17:03:17 | 显示全部楼层
发表于 2021-5-15 18:26:15 | 显示全部楼层
MARK~~~~~~~~~~~~
发表于 2021-7-20 15:51:11 | 显示全部楼层
mark!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/1 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-14 14:55 , Processed in 0.021152 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表